Acadien PB&J Sandwich Tasty Cajun Variation of Old Favorite! |
 |
 |
4 Thick Slices White Bread 4 Thick Slices Tasso Ham 2 Hard Boiled Eggs Peanut Butter Apple Jelly Cayenne Pepper Butter
|
Toast bread slices. In cast iron skillet, lightly fry the ham slices. Spread softened butter on 2 slices of the toast, then place 2 slices of ham on them.
Spread 1 tablespoon peanut butter on top of the ham, work quickly as the pb will melt a little on the hot meat. Sprinkle cayenne pepper liglty on the peanut butter.
Top with sliced hard boiled egg. Lighlty spread the remaining 2 slices of toast with apple jelly and place on top of the sandwich bottoms.
|
 |
Preparation Time: 20 Minutes |
Serves: 2 |
